Coming up with Keywords

Taking a few minutes to think about and identify some keywords before starting your search will help you search more efficiently, which will save you time (and probably a little frustration).

  • Identify important concepts from your research question (look for nouns)
  • Brainstorm some synonyms (to help you find more information)
  • Keep track of useful terms you discover during research
